The Alpine A390, a five-door sports coupe, has been unveiled as the brand's latest offering, aiming to make a name for itself in the electric vehicle market. The A390 is part of Alpine's global expansion plans, which include entering new markets, including the US, where a three-car electric lineup is expected to launch in 2027.
According to WIRED, the A390 boasts performance, agile handling, and personality, drawing comparisons to the Lotus brand. However, the vehicle has received criticism for its cramped rear and interior design that lacks coherence, as well as poor switchgear. Despite these drawbacks, the A390 is seen as a crucial step in Alpine's efforts to increase global awareness and establish itself as a major player in the electric vehicle market.
Alpine's current involvement in Formula One and the World Endurance Championship has contributed to its motorsport heritage, and the A110 sports car has been praised for its lightweight analogue driving entertainment. The brand's seven decades of idiosyncratic road cars and regular motorsport success have solidified its reputation as a force to be reckoned with in the automotive industry.
The A390's design is an evolution of the A110's styling, with a clear connection visible in the side profile and shoulders. However, the front end's air curtains and bonnet blades have a more modern twist, setting the vehicle apart from its predecessor.
